Yes, you can definitely progress to a higher qualification after completing NVQ Level 4 in Tourism Hospitality Management part time. NVQ Level 4 is equivalent to a Higher National Certificate (HNC) or a foundation degree, which means you have already achieved a significant level of knowledge and skills in the field. Here are some options for further progression:
Higher Qualification | Description |
---|---|
Bachelor's Degree | One of the most common paths for progression is to pursue a Bachelor's degree in Hospitality Management or a related field. This will deepen your understanding of the industry and open up more opportunities for career advancement. |
Master's Degree | If you are looking to specialize further or move into leadership roles, you may consider pursuing a Master's degree in Hospitality Management, Tourism, or a related discipline. |
Professional Qualifications | There are various professional qualifications available in the hospitality and tourism industry, such as certifications from the Institute of Hospitality or the Chartered Institute of Marketing. These can enhance your skills and credibility in the field. |
PhD | If you are interested in research and academia, you may choose to pursue a PhD in Hospitality Management or a related area. This will allow you to contribute to the knowledge base of the industry. |
It's important to research the specific requirements and entry criteria for the higher qualification you are interested in. Some universities or institutions may have specific prerequisites or additional qualifications needed for entry. Additionally, consider your career goals and how a higher qualification can help you achieve them.
